“I’ve got this thing with skating and school — to see how much I can accomplish,” Thomas said. She retired the following year, 1992, to pursue further education at Northwestern University Medical School. She graduated from Northwestern in 1997, and decided through her residency to become an Orthopedic Surgeon.

Born Debra Janine Thomas on March 25, 1967, in Poughkeepsie, New York, Debi Thomas is best known for becoming the first African American win a medal at the Winter Olympic Games in 1988. Thomas first stepped into the skating rink at the age of five.

In 1986, Debi Thomas of the United States became the first Black skater to win a singles world championship. It happened seven years after Tai Babilonia, the daughter of a Black woman and a man with Hopi and Filipino roots, won a pairs world title with Randy Gardner.

After the Olympics and the 1988 World Championships, Thomas retired from competitive figure skating. She briefly competed as a professional, but mostly wanted to focus on her medical career. In the late 1940s Fairbanks left the east coast for California. She quickly gained fame and respect, becoming the coach of the children of Hollywood’s elite, including Dean Martin, Nat King Cole, Ozzie and Harriet’s Ricky Nelson and Otto Preminger.

The longest time a human being has gone without sleep is 11 days and 25 minutes. The world record was set by American 17-year-old Randy Gardner in 1963.
